About 24 Acacia Avenue
24 Acacia Avenue is a two-bedroom detached house in Ashill, Thetford, Thetford (IP25 7AR). It has a recorded floor area of 62 m² (around 667 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1967-1975 and council tax band B. The latest certificate (August 2023) shows a C (score 70). When first surveyed in December 2008 the rating was D,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, hot-water efficiency went from Poor to Good and lighting went from Average to Very Good; while wall efficiency dropped from Good to Average. The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 86). Other recorded features include notable views and a conservatory. The home occupies a cul-de-sac position.
Most recent transfer: October 2024 at £245,000. Across the public record there are 4 sales, relatively high churn for a single property. Its energy rating outperforms most of the postcode (better than 77% of similar EPCs). Across 2003–2024, sale prices on this property compounded at 3.5% per year.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£367/sq ft) was about 71.7% above the typical sold price in the postcode.
